Ergonomics is the study of the kind of work you do, the environment you work in, and the tools you use to do your job. The goal of office ergonomics is to set up your office work space so that it fits you and the job you are doing and you do not suffer any injuries (e.g. carpal tunnel syndrome). Workstation Setup: — Chair Ergonomics: Choosing an adjustable chair, maintaining proper seating posture, lumbar support, and height adjustments. — Desk Ergonomics: Proper height, sufficient legroom, optimal desk depth and width, and adequate lighting. — Monitor Placement and Distance: Correct screen height, positioning, and distance. — Keyboard and Mouse Placement: Ergonomic keyboards and mice, wrist support, and positioning. 2. Proper Posture: — Sitting Posture: Maintaining an upright sitting position, supporting the lower back, and aligning the neck, shoulders, and spine. — Standing Posture: When using a standing desk, ensuring proper posture, correctly positioning feet, and using a footrest if needed. — Microbreaks and Stretching: Encouraging periodic breaks to change posture, stretch, and relax muscles to prevent excessive strain and fatigue. 3. Equipment and Tools: — Adjustable Monitor Stands: Ensuring the monitor is adjustable to eye level and reducing eye strain. — Ergonomic Keyboards and Mice: Choosing devices that promote a natural hand and wrist position to minimize the risk of repetitive strain injuries (RSS). — Document Holders: Preventing neck and eye strain by using document holders at eye level. — Footrests: Supporting the feet and maintaining proper leg posture for shorter users or those with back pain. 4. Lighting and Glare Control: — Natural or Ambient Lighting: Utilizing natural light sources when possible to reduce eye strain and fatigue. — Artificial Lighting: Appropriate lighting levels and avoiding glare on computer screens by using anti-glare filters. — Adjustable Curtains and Blinds: Regulating natural light levels to prevent excessive brightness or darkness in the workspace. 5. Organization and Arrangement: — Desk Organization: Keeping frequently used items within reach to minimize excessive reaching and twisting while working. — Cable Management: Tidying up cables to prevent tripping hazards and maintain a clutter-free workspace. — Storage Solutions: Utilizing ergonomic storage options to avoid excessive bending, reaching, or lifting.
